Output 5291b4650beac64e68d22cd257cd63cc4d3b848c3e7a4ea3b71ecc27562e16b8:2

value
1863708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c543f310886047dd4f7aa772e6fb6bae3aa876 OP_EQUAL
address
363bzoU7pLWGE3b7j4maxe7D5me7TdMVHv
transaction
5291b4650beac64e68d22cd257cd63cc4d3b848c3e7a4ea3b71ecc27562e16b8
confirmations
307495
spent
true